National Be Nice to Bugs Day is observed every July 14 in the United States, emphasizing the importance of insects in the ecosystem. The day encourages individuals to rethink their reactions to bugs and promotes peaceful coexistence with these creatures. Activities typically include educating others about the ecological contributions of insects, engaging in conservation efforts, and participating in events hosted by organizations like the Xerces Society and the National Wildlife Federation. People are encouraged to observe insects in their gardens or local parks, plant native flowers to support pollinators, and share information on social media about the value of insects. The holiday also highlights the need to reduce pesticide use and protect insect habitats.
